January 7 marks Victory Day over Genocide, the day Vietnamese troops entered Phnom
Penh and officially ended the Khmer Rouge regime. The government threatened to shut
down a local newspaper over its reference to Vietnam Liberation Day. Cambodians have
mixed feelings about the day: some celebrate the overthrow of Pol Pot; others see
Vietnam as an invader.
